Directions
1.
In a medium bowl combine Grilled & Ready® Chicken Breast Strips, soy sauce, ginger, garlic, sugar, and hot pepper sauce; set aside.
2.
For dressing, in a small bowl stir together the 3 tablespoons oil, lemon juice, and sesame oil; set aside.
3.
Pour the 1 tablespoon oil into a wok or 12-inch skillet. (If necessary, add more oil during cooking.) Heat over medium-high heat. Add green beans; cook and stir 3 minutes or until crisp-tender. Remove green beans from the wok.
4.
Add reserved chicken mixture to wok. Sprinkle with sesame seeds. Cook and stir 1-2 minutes or until heated through. Remove wok from the heat.
5.
Return green beans to wok. Add sliced radishes, cucumber, green onions, celery, and reserved dressing; toss to coat with dressing. Toss with mixed greens. Serve immediately.

Serving Suggestion:
Serve with crusty country Italian bread slices or ciabatta rolls.
